Salary Negotiation Strategies

Salary negotiation is a critical professional skill with compound effects; a small increase in base salary early in a career yields exponential returns over decades of raises and bonuses. Effective negotiation shifts the dynamic from a confrontation into a collaborative value-discovery process.
